by Jack Woehr
Some threading semantics are desirably non-rigorous. What happens when we have to define every aspect of the parallel execution of our program?
This article is being composed in a browser based on the Mozilla codebase. It is inherently threaded as it is running under the X windowing system, and the hardware is multicore.


